Master signals and slave signals are the two signal types. The master signal controls one RTSI line, and the slave signals on this RTSI line use the master signal. Each RTSI line can have only one master signal, but multiple slave signals can use the master signal.
* IMAQ Master Signals: Acquisition in Progress, Acquisition Done, HSYNC, VSYNC, Frame Start, Frame Done
* IMAQ Slave Signals: Trigger Start of Acquisition, Trigger Each Buffer

The IMAQ boards are capable of sending the HSYNC and VSYNC signals over RTSI, but not receiving them. This is due to the hardware design.
